KUALA LUMPUR – Communications and Digital Minister Fahmi Fadzil has denied involvement in a shariah-compliant investment scheme, including promoting it in a poster, which has gone viral on social media.

Fahmi stressed yesterday that he has never promoted any investment scheme and had made a report to the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ission (MCMC) for further action.

“The public is advised to report false advertisements and fraudulent online investments through MCMC’s complaint portal at https://aduan.skmm.gov.my/Complaint/AddComplaint?NOSP=1,” the statement said. – Bernama, May 6, 2023
